The Architecture of Rapid Payment Systems

Swift withdrawal capabilities originate from sophisticated payment infrastructure rather than simple processing decisions. Platforms that regularly deliver rapid cashouts typically utilize automated verification systems, maintain associations with multiple payment processors, and structure their financial operations to emphasize liquidity. The integration of blockchain-based solutions has additionally accelerated this process, with cryptocurrency transactions often finishing within minutes rather than days.

Standard banking systems present inherent limitations through clearing house schedules and intermediary bank requirements. Electronic wallets bypass many of these bottlenecks by functioning outside conventional banking hours and minimizing the number of intermediary steps. Per industry data from 2023, e-wallet withdrawals average 24-48 hours for completion, while bank transfers typically require 3-5 business days, showing measurable differences in processing efficiency.

Verification Procedures That Impact Withdrawal Speed

The Know Your Customer (KYC) verification process represents the most considerable potential delay in obtaining funds. Operators who employ continuous verification rather than waiting until the first withdrawal request can substantially reduce processing times. Progressive platforms now utilize artificial intelligence to validate documents in real-time, checking submitted identification against databases within seconds rather than requiring manual review.

Players can speed up future transactions by finalizing comprehensive verification immediately upon account creation. This anticipatory approach eliminates the waiting period associated with documentation review during the withdrawal phase. Sophisticated operators keep these verifications in secure databases, requiring updates only when regulatory changes necessitate additional information.

Essential Characteristics of Speed-Optimized Platforms

Several operational indicators demonstrate a platform's commitment to rapid withdrawals beyond marketing claims. License jurisdiction plays a major role, as specific regulatory bodies mandate maximum processing timeframes. MGA and UKGC licensees, for instance, operate under strict consumer protection standards that include withdrawal timelines.

Financial stability represents another crucial factor. Platforms with substantial capitalization maintain adequate reserves to process withdrawal requests immediately without waiting for corresponding deposits to clear. Operators experiencing difficulties with liquidity often create delays masked as additional security checks or administrative processing.

Danger Indicators Indicating Potential Withdrawal Issues

Some warning signs suggest platforms may face challenges with timely payments. Common changes to withdrawal terms, particularly lowering in daily or weekly limits, often indicate cash flow difficulties. Similarly, operators who suddenly implement new document requirements for established players may be creating artificial delays.

Community feedback provides extremely valuable insight into real-world withdrawal experiences. Consistent complaints about payment delays across multiple review platforms typically reflect systematic issues rather than isolated incidents. In contrast, platforms with multiple verified reports of successful fast withdrawals show reliable payment infrastructure.
